Mexia ISD has declared April 8, 2024, a school holiday as a precautionary measure due to the expected impact of a full solar eclipse on Central Texas. Authorities support the closure of schools in the region on this day due to expected high volume of traffic and the load this may place on roads and communication infrastructure. Despite the closure, the MISD school calendar has enough instructional minutes. This means students do not have to make up for the missed day. Your child's campus may provide additional details, including instructions for the use of special glasses that have been provided for our students.

Mexia Independent School District is in the process of accepting nominations for students who would benefit from the special instructional techniques provided by its Gifted and Talented program. Student nominations from parents, teachers and community members will be accepted from March 4th through March 25th. If you know of a student in grades K through 12 whom you believe “performs at or shows the potential for performing at a remarkably high level of accomplishment academically,” you are encouraged to nominate that student to be assessed for possible placement in the Gifted and Talented program. Student nomination forms are available in each of the campus offices. These forms must be picked up and returned to the campus no later than March 25th. Forms will not be accepted after March 25th. For nominated students who have parental approval, testing will occur during the semester. Students who qualify in grades 1-12 will be placed in the program during the next school year. Please contact your child’s principal or counselor for more information.

Each year, schools across the country celebrate Read Across America Week the first week in March. This date was chosen because beloved children’s author Dr. Seuss was born on March 2nd. McBay Elementary will be celebrating Read Across America Week March 4-8, 2024. We can't wait to see everyone dressed up to celebrate the joy of reading!
